Reasons behind overheating of the iPhone

o    One of the major reason behind the overheating of an iPhone is presence of a bad type of battery.

o    The other reason can be the temperature of the surrounding. In simple words, the place where you generally keep your iPhone.

Here’s how to troubleshoot iPhone overheating issue

Prefer using the original cable and adapter

Whenever you notice that your iPhone gets heated while charging, you should immediately stop charging. Note the result after you stop the charging. If the heating goes away, look at the cable and its adapter. It can be a fake one.

Disable the Personal Hotspot

Go through the given below instruction for disabling the Personal Hotspot.

1.   Firstly, go to Settings.

2.   Then, press on Personal Hotspot.

3.   After that, press bar which is immediately after the ‘Personal Hotspot’ till the color changes to gray.

Disable Wi-Fi and Bluetooth

Look whether the Wi-Fi or Bluetooth of the iPhone is turned on or not. If it is turned on, then it can be the behind your iPhone getting overheated. Disabling Wi-Fi at the time you don’t require using it may stop the heating problem of your iPhone. Follow the given below instructions for disabling the Wi-Fi and Bluetooth.

1.   Firstly, visit the Control Center.

2.   Then, click on the symbol of Wi-Fi which is turned on.

3.   For disabling the Bluetooth, you need to follow similar steps. The difference is that instead of clicking on the symbol of Wi-Fi you need to click on the symbol of Bluetooth.

Enable the Airplane Mode

The function of Airplane Mode is that it stops every wireless component which comprises of preventing the overheating of your iPhone as well. Hence, prefer turning on the Airplane mode.

The method of turning off the Location Service

The Location Service continuously keeps searching for locations by using GPS . Resulting in the overheating of your iPhone. So prefer disabling this option when you are not using it.

1.   Firstly, go to Settings.

2.   Then, press on Privacy.

After that, click on Location Services.
